What is AGL Energy EBITDA Margin %?

EBITDA Margin % is calculated as EBITDA divided by its Revenue. AGL Energy's EBITDA for the six months ended in Dec. 2023 was $871 Mil. AGL Energy's Revenue for the six months ended in Dec. 2023 was $4,019 Mil. Therefore, AGL Energy's EBITDA margin for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 21.68%.

AGL Energy EBITDA Margin % Calculation

EBITDA margin is the ratio of EBITDA divided by net sales or Revenue, usually presented in percent.

AGL Energy's EBITDA Margin % for the fiscal year that ended in Jun. 2023 is calculated as

EBITDA Margin %=EBITDA (A: Jun. 2023 )/Revenue (A: Jun. 2023 )
=-575.168/9308.054
=-6.18 %

AGL Energy's EBITDA Margin % for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 is calculated as

EBITDA Margin %=EBITDA (Q: Dec. 2023 )/Revenue (Q: Dec. 2023 )
=871.486/4019.411
=21.68 %

AGL Energy  (OTCPK:AGLNF) EBITDA Margin % Explanation

EBITDA Margin % is the ratio of EBITDA divided by net sales or Revenue. It is an performance metric measuring company's operating profitability. EBITDA Margin takes depreciation and amortization, interest expense and tax into account, which makes it easy to compare the relative profitability of companies of different sizes in the same industry.

AGL Energy is one of Australia's largest retailers of electricity and gas. It services over 4 million retail electricity and gas accounts in Australian, or about one third of the market. Profit is dominated by energy generation, underpinned by its low-cost coal-fired generation fleet. Founded in 1837, it is the oldest company on the ASX. Generation capacity comprises a portfolio of renewable, peaking, intermediate, and base-load electricity generation plants.
